WebFeb 8, 2024 · Hemispheric lateralization is the idea that each hemisphere is responsible for different functions.Each of these functions is localized to either the right or left side. The left hemisphere is associated with language functions, such as formulating grammar and vocabulary and containing different language centers (Broca’s and Wernicke’s area).

WebTransmission of language and culture. Language is transmitted culturally; that is, it is learned. To a lesser extent it is taught, when parents, for example, deliberately encourage their children to talk and to respond to talk, correct their mistakes, and enlarge their vocabulary.
